I have one running in the garage all summer. It's not as effective as air conditioning, but it does keep the leather seat covers free of mold. I'd never use a built in drain pump, they are usually not reliable. Instead, I attach a hose and let it gravity drain into my sump, which happens to be in the garage. If the garage is at ground level, you can drill a hole in the siding and drain directly outside.
